These wild cats are rare sights due to their stealth and crepuscular habits, but just because you can't see them doesn't mean they aren’t there. The bobcat's home range covers virtually all of the United States , plus most of Mexico and a chunk of Canada . So if you live in North America, there's a good chance that bobcats prowl your neighbourhood. Though most of them live deep in the wilderness, more and more bobcats make their homes in the woody outskirts of urban areas.
